Dundee is Scotland's fourth-largest city and has undergone a significant reinvention in recent decades, transitioning from a post-industrial jute and manufacturing economy toward a creative, cultural, and life sciences identity anchored by the V&A Dundee, the University of Dundee, and Abertay University's renowned game design programmes. Scotland has historically faced among the worst rates of drug-related deaths in Europe, and Dundee has been particularly affected by this crisis, which shapes the mental health landscape significantly and has driven investment in recovery-focused community programmes. NHS Tayside provides mental health services, and a growing private therapy sector serves the city's expanding professional and creative communities. Common therapy concerns include anxiety, depression, substance use and recovery, trauma, and the identity and community questions raised by a city in active transformation.
